Output 57a8847f56a5882be94ddf6f01f94f5b2a547fe931e5945cb935d7028943b043:5

value
16875967
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59f0a082c227ddeae14e8b227e939ea32b53bdd7 OP_EQUAL
address
MG6idZRWkcAhMaWL7JC8kM9S9HMuKmmSRE
transaction
57a8847f56a5882be94ddf6f01f94f5b2a547fe931e5945cb935d7028943b043
spent
true